You actually can have Malus Thorm as a companion... sort of. Oathbreaker paladins have an ability called "control undead," giving them permanent control over an undead creature who's a lower level. Get an oathbreaker who's level 8 or higher, cast control undead on Malus, and now he's yours! You lose him forever if he dies or you take a long rest. But in the meantime, having a mini-boss fight for you is pretty cool.

Bards give you an extra short rest. You can have 4 bard hirelings, plus any bards you might already have in your party.


ShadowverseMatt

Bard’s song of rest ability also currently resets when you switch regions, like Rivington to Lower City… giving you infinite short rests if you want it
